How To Fix 60951 - You must enter at least one rental unit


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: 60 - Real Estate

  • Message number: 951

  • Message text: You must enter at least one rental unit

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You must assign at least one rental unit from the underlying asset to a
    special distribution.

    System Response

    The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.

    How to fix this error?

    Enter either the number of a rental unit in the underlying asset or
    choose one by displaying a list of all the assigned rental units.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message 60951 - You must enter at least one rental unit ?

    The SAP error message 60951, "You must enter at least one rental unit," typically occurs in the context of SAP Real Estate Management (RE) or SAP Flexible Real Estate Management (RE-FX) when a user attempts to create or modify a rental agreement or contract without specifying any rental units.

    Cause:

    The error is triggered because the system requires at least one rental unit to be specified in the transaction. This is essential for the system to process the rental agreement, as it needs to know which property or unit is being rented.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you should ensure that you enter at least one rental unit in the relevant field of the transaction. Here are the steps you can take:

    1. Check the Transaction: Go back to the transaction where the error occurred (e.g., creating a rental agreement).

    2. Locate the Rental Unit Field: Find the field designated for entering rental units. This is usually labeled as "Rental Unit" or similar.

    3. Enter a Valid Rental Unit: Input a valid rental unit number or select one from the list of available units. Ensure that the unit is active and available for rental.

    4. Save the Transaction: After entering the rental unit, try saving the transaction again.
